Output 6bef461d77a5af15d8721c5af5291b2cc3263af119b90970378a9f51f0297751:2

value
19796317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53be0262cb3ce0bf740b33178b0fa6a3e144eaa7 OP_EQUAL
address
MFXwwRxWvQY5mJWBAL7pyDbFLWrbsDSMjj
transaction
6bef461d77a5af15d8721c5af5291b2cc3263af119b90970378a9f51f0297751
spent
true